BACKGROUND: Single n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s) in chitinase 3-like 1 (CHI3L1), the gene encoding YKL-40, and increased serum YKL-40 levels are associated with severe forms of asthma. It has never been addressed whether SNPs in CHI3L1 and cord blood YKL-40 levels could already serve as potential biomarkers for milder forms of asthma. We assessed in an unselected population whether SNPs in CHI3L1 and cord blood YKL-40 levels at birth are associated with respiratory symptoms, lung function changes, asthma, and atopy.Entities:

Fig. 2Schematic presentation of associations of genetic polymorphisms in the CHI3L1 gene (rs10399805) and cord blood YKL-40 levels with asthma at 6 years. Coef: coefficient; CI: confidence interval; OR: odds ratio. There was no association of rs10399805 with cord blood YKL-40 levels, nor an association between YKL-40 and asthma at 6 years. In the unadjusted analysis, the SNP rs10399805 was associated with asthma at 6 years, even after adjustment for YKL-40 levels (Table 3). The continuous line represents the mean. Data are derived from n = 135 children with n = 15 with asthma diagnosis
